WR303 is the gateway seminar for the WPWP's Writing Fellows Program. The course consists of three main components: seminar-based examinations of significant scholarship in college composition and its pedagogy, individual mentorships with faculty across the disciplines, and teaching practica in the form of peer-to-peer consultations in the Mounger Writing Center. Cadets develop jointly as scholars and teachers by researching the craft of writing and communication in academic as well as professional environments; by contributing originally to high-level scholarly conversations; and above all, by collaborating to develop further resources for thinking, writing, and communicating that benefit all West Pointers. |

Enrollment by invitation only. As part of the course, cadets conduct peer consultations in the Mounger Writing Center. |
